Love Island fans convinced Marvin will be dumped after he’s ditched by Maura and pied by Amber – The Sun

LOVE Island fans are certain it will be Marvin Brooks who will be packing his bags after tonight's recoupling.

The girls will be doing the choosing around the fire pit in tonight's episode of the ITV2 show, and viewers already have the 29-year-old personal trainer's card marked.

A promo clip for the upcoming episode was shown at the end of last night's instalment, teasing the dumping.

Ovie Soko was seen reading out a text saying: "Islanders, tonight there will be a recoupling in which the girls will decide who they want to couple up with. The boy not picked to be in a couple will be dumped from the island."

The first boy that was then shown on screen was Marvin, as the camera zoomed in on his concerned face.


And, according to Twitter users, he is right to be worried.

"Bye Marvin," one user posted confidently, followed by a waving hand emoji.

"Marvin's going home…we all already know that #LoveIsland" seconded another.

Chipped in a third: "Marvin is gone and his Love Island legacy will be him calling Amber a damaged door".

That was the unanimous verdict across the social media site following the announcement of the recoupling with many fans making predicting who will pair up with who.

Wrote one: "Recoupling predictions: Molly Mae Tommy, Belle Anton, Jo Anna Michael, Anna Jordan, Maura Curtis, Francesca Ovie, Amber Chris (Bottom two are interchangeable but they’ll all four stay) Marvin is eliminated regardless."

It's no surprise that fans have marked Marvin to get the boot. He was brought into the villa after Maura Higgins coupled up with him in Casa Amor, but she quickly realised they had no chemistry.

After confessing to Lucie Donlan that there was no spark, Maura dumped Marvin at the same time her pal ditched George Rains.


On Monday night's episode, Marvin tried his luck with Amber Gill but ended up getting pied due to his cringeworthy attempt to charm her – even likening her to a damaged door.

He told her: "I can say I fancy you, I just can't say I like you in that sense, you intrigue me.

"You're like a locked door, you want to know what's behind it – it's got a few locks on it and it's got a few cracks at the bottom, slightly damaged."

Amber gasped, hitting back: "Absolutely not damaged in any way, shape or form. The door is brand new."

But Marvin kept digging, adding: "I feel like you fancy me a bit. I can show you that I am better than Michael, I have grown out of the phase of being a f***boy."

And it turns out fans were as unimpressed as Amber was by Marvin's attempt at pulling.

"No no Marvin, stttoopppp….pplleeaaasseeee #loveisland," tweeted one.

Observed another: "Marvin pushed Amber back into her feelings for Michael."
